OPNET Reports Record Results for Q2 2002

  • Software License Revenue up 53%
  • Thirteenth Consecutive Quarter of Revenue Growth
  • Gross Margins Increase to 86%

BETHESDA, MD - October 30, 2001 -- OPNET Technologies, Inc. (Nasdaq: OPNT), the leading provider of intelligent network management software, today announced financial results for its second fiscal quarter ended September 30, 2001.

Revenue for the quarter was a record $11.3 million, an increase of 45% over the same quarter in the prior year. Pro forma net income for the quarter, excluding the amortization of acquired technology, was $1,144,000, or $0.06 per share on a diluted basis, as compared to net income of $741,000, or $0.04 per share on a diluted basis, in the comparable quarter of fiscal year 2001. Reported net income for the quarter, including the amortization of acquired technology, was $1,062,000, or $0.05 per share on a diluted basis.

Revenues derived from software licenses grew to $6.6 million in the second quarter of fiscal year 2002 from $4.3 million in the same quarter of the previous fiscal year, representing an increase of 53%. Revenues derived from services grew to $4.7 million in the second quarter of 2002 from $3.5 million in the same quarter of the previous fiscal year, representing an increase of 36%.

For the six months ended September 30, 2001, revenues were $22.4 million, a 58% increase over the $14.2 million reported for the first six months of the previous fiscal year. Pro forma net income for the six months, excluding the amortization of acquired technology, grew to $2.4 million, or $0.12 per share on a diluted basis, compared to a net income of $965,000 or $0.06 per share on a diluted basis, for the comparable period ended September 30, 2000. Reported net income for the six months ended September 30, 2001, including the amortization of acquired technology, was $2.2 million or $0.11 per share on a diluted basis.

Financial Highlights for the Second Quarter of Fiscal Year 2002

  • Increased total revenues by 45% over the comparable quarter in the prior year - a thirteenth consecutive quarter of growth.
  • Increased revenue contribution from licenses to 58% from 56% of total revenues for the comparable quarter in the prior year. Services made up the balance of the revenues for the quarter, of which more than half came from product maintenance and customer support.
  • Grew pro forma net income 54% to $1.1 million, compared to $741,000 in the second quarter of fiscal 2001.
  • Increased pro forma diluted earnings per share to $0.06 from $0.04 per share in the comparable period of the prior year.
  • Strengthened gross margins to 86%, compared to 84% reported in the comparable quarter last fiscal year.

Corporate Highlights for the Second Quarter of Fiscal Year 2002

  • Achieved record attendance levels at OPNETWORK 2001, the Company's fifth annual technology conference. OPNETWORK is the world's largest event for network design, modeling and management, with over 450 hours of sessions.
  • Acquired 20% interest in Comsof's subsidiary, WDM NetDesign. This strategic venture will focus on the development of WDM Guru, a new product unveiled at OPNETWORK 2001 that enables service providers to better plan, design, and evaluate optical transport networks.
  • Closed significant contracts for a new product, SP Guru.
  • Expanded our portfolio of models and modules, including UMTS for 3G wireless, and Advanced Server models for enterprise networks.
  • Announced significant new partnerships, including an OEM agreement with Sniffer Technologies that will expand our reach in the enterprise market, an alliance agreement with Juniper Networks to increase our penetration into service provider accounts, and an integration with CelPlan to extend our solutions for wireless service providers.
  • Continued international expansion to the United Kingdom, opening OPNET's second direct sales and support office in Europe.
  • Announced the availability of OPNET software under U.S. General Services Administration schedules program allowing for simplified acquisition of OPNET products by government agencies.

About OPNET Technologies, Inc.

Founded in 1986, OPNET Technologies, Inc. is the leading provider of intelligent network management software. The OPNET product suite combines predictive modeling and a comprehensive understanding of networking technologies to enable its customers to more effectively design and deploy networks, provision services, diagnose network and application performance problems, and predict the impact of network changes.
